Description Tomas Dosek 2012-08-13 09:58:12 UTC
Description of problem:
In case that rhevm-iso-uploader is run with no parameter import error appears

[root@change-fqdn ~]# rhevm-iso-uploader 
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"/usr/bin/rhevm-iso-uploader", line 20, in <module>
    from ovirtsdk.api import API
ImportError: No module named ovirtsdk.api


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
si13, rhevm-iso-uploader-3.1.0-2.el6ev.noarch

How reproducible:
100 %

Steps to Reproduce:
1. run "rhevm-iso-uploader" command

Actual results:
Above mentioned import error appears

Expected results:
Message warning that no parameter was provided and more info can be found using --help parameter should appear

Comment 1 Tomas Dosek 2012-08-13 10:04:07 UTC
Changing to urgent as this appears using all parameters. This probably appeared after forking iso uploader from upstream.

Comment 8 Tomas Dosek 2012-08-13 12:00:40 UTC
This bug seems not to reproduce when rhevm-sdk-3.1.0.5-1.el6ev is installed. Closing as NOTABUG
